thâm quầng

Mắt cô ấy có thâm quầng vì thức khuya học bài.

Definition
  1. Noun:
    • Dark circles: The primary meaning refers to the appearance of darkened, often bluish or purplish, skin beneath or around the eyes. This is typically caused by fatigue, lack of sleep, aging, or genetics.

Advanced Usage
  • The term is almost exclusively used in the compound form "thâm quầng mắt" (dark circles under/around the eyes). While "thâm quầng" alone is understood, specifying "mắt" (eyes) is very common for clarity.
  • It describes a state or condition. To describe the process, one might use a phrase like (to get/have dark circles).
Variants and Related Words
  • Quầng thâm (n): This is a less common variant with the same meaning (dark circles). The word order is reversed.
  • Thâm (adj): Dark, bruised. This is the root adjective meaning "darkened" or "bruised."
  • Quầng (n): Circle, ring, halo. This is the root noun meaning "circle."
